6H7V
Crystal structure of BauA, the Ferric preacinetobactin receptor from Acinetobacter baumannii
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| DIAMOND BEAMLINE I03 |
Synchrotron site | Diamond |
Beamline | I03 |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2014-11-29 |
Detector | DECTRIS PILATUS3 6M |
Wavelength(s) | 0.97957 |
Spacegroup name | C 1 2 1 |
Unit cell lengths | 182.310, 220.420, 101.670 |
Unit cell angles | 90.00, 98.65, 90.00 |
Refinement procedure
Resolution | 139.530 - 2.540 |
R-factor | 0.18483 |
Rwork | 0.183 |
R-free | 0.21295 |
Structure solution method | SAD |
RMSD bond length | 0.010 |
RMSD bond angle | 1.239 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| Auto-Rickshaw |
Refinement software | REFMAC (5.8.0218)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 139.530 | 2.610 |
High resolution limit [Å] | 2.540 | 2.540 |
Rmerge | 0.120 | 0.789 |
Number of reflections | 130065 | 9607 |
<I/σ(I)> | 19.3 | 3.8 |
Completeness [%] | 99.9 | 100 |
Redundancy | 15.2 | 14.1 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 293 | PEG 8000, Hepes, KCl, ethylene glycol |
